Output 315980871c2700e9dfb7b227f7b2e64df354415389369b26087d2087d8a4300e:0

value
2328273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6d7a634aaf9ab22513dead5765c6d721def195 OP_EQUAL
address
3Bfcj87YqqpDagtaeVYgY6NrnrnmbcUKMK
transaction
315980871c2700e9dfb7b227f7b2e64df354415389369b26087d2087d8a4300e
confirmations
260235
spent
true